Job Summary
Performs data entry, initiates inventory control tasks, generates reports, and maintains process files for the Laboratory. Works independently, receiving a minimum amount of supervision and guidance on established laboratory procedures. Uses judgment when reviewing paperwork for completeness and accuracy. Must have a working knowledge of department practices and procedures, laboratory and sampling protocol, chemical terminology, and manifesting. Uses data base and spreadsheet computer applications.

Receives waste samples, generates Waste Analysis Report (WAR), assigns and maintains sample tracking and data entry for Laboratory.
Contacts operations technician to pick up paperwork when analytical testing is completed and disposal paperwork is approved, when required.
Generates numerous reports, establishes and maintains section files, logs and records.
Make and file approval folders.
Responsible for inventory control function including researching potential products and vendors, initiating requisitions, and ordering supplies, equipment, PPE, chemicals, furniture, printing, etc.
Assists Technicians and Chemist with laboratory procedures, by performing Tech I level parameters.
Maintains housekeeping in work area.
Performing other duties as assigned.
